[PATCH 0/3] serial: 8250_pci patches to address issues with pericom_do_set_divisor()

From: Jay Dolan <hidden>
Date: 2021-11-14 18:39:15

A series patches to address three issues one customer managed to hit all at once.

1) Rewrite pericom_do_set_divisor() to always calc divisor and to use the
uartclk instead of a hard coded value. Always calculate divisor without passing
control to serial8250_do_set_divisor()
Tested with 14.7456 and 24 MHz crystals

2) Re-enable higher baud rates on Pericom chips.
serial8250_get_baud_rate() added range checking, but Pericom chips have a wider
range than what is being enforced. Make use of UPF_MAGIC_MULTIPLIER.
Tested with 14.7456 and 24 MHz crystals

3) Fourth port not being setup correctly on some Pericom chips.
Fix entries in pci_serial_quirks array
